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Batter:
    In a mixing bowl, combine all-purpose flour, cornstarch, salt, and black pepper. Gradually add cold water while whisking until a smooth and thick batter is formed. Set the batter aside while you prepare the vegetables.
  2. Preparing the Vegetables:
    Wash and cut all the vegetables as listed in the ingredients. Make sure they are dry before dipping them in the batter. You can also try different vegetable variations according to your taste.
  3. Mixing the Sauce:
    In a separate bowl, whisk together soy sauce, tomato ketchup, chili sauce, and rice vinegar. This sauce will bring all the flavors strong together and give your crispy vegetables a delicious Asian-inspired twist.
  4. Coating the Vegetables:
    Dip each piece of vegetable in the batter, ensuring it's fully coated. Let any excess batter drip off before frying. This step ensures the crispy texture of the vegetables.
  5. Frying the Crispy Vegetables:
    In a deep frying pan or wok, heat v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Fry the coated vegetables in batches until they turn golden and crispy. Make sure not to overcrowd the pan, as this may lower the frying temperature.
  6. Draining and Keeping Warm:
    Once the vegetables are crispy and golden, remove them from the oil using a slotted spoon. Place them on a plate lined with paper towels to absorb any excess oil. You can keep them warm in an oven at a low temperature (around 200°F/93°C).
  7. Sautéing the Aromatic Base:
    In a clean pan, heat a tablespoon of vegetable o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ic and ginger, sauté until fragrant. Then, add the chopped spring onions and cook for another minute.
  8. Glazing with Sauce:
    Pour the prepared sauce over the sautéed garlic, ginger, and spring onions. Let it simmer for a minute or two until the sauce thickens slightly.
  9. Mixing the Crispy Vegetables and the Sauce:
    Add the fried crispy vegetables to the sauce, tossing gently to ensure even coating. Cook for an additional minute, allowing the flavors to blend beautifully.
  10. Serve and Enjoy:
    Transfer the Veg Crispy to a serving dish. Garnish with some additional chopped spring onions or sesame seeds for an extra touch of elegance. Serve immediately with steamed rice or noodles for a complete and satisfying meal.
